Start with the right structural requirements

Before you select any material or supplier, list the mechanical needs of your lighting build. Confirm the intended mounting method, such as screw-on brackets, slide-in housings, or end-cap fastening, and verify the profile’s rigidity for the installation surface. For example, Aluminum Profiles for Light long linear runs may require consistent straightness to prevent visible misalignment, especially once lenses or diffusers are installed. Also check how the housing will withstand handling during installation, maintenance access, and shipping vibrations.

Next, define the dimensions and fit tolerances you need for a clean integration with related components. Measure the required cavity size, channel width, and clearance for wiring, drivers, or LED modules so the enclosure supports airflow and serviceability. If your project includes diffusers or protective covers, plan for alignment tolerances that keep light output uniform across the length. A practical checklist item is to request sample sections that match the final extrusion profile so you can test assembly before committing to bulk production.

Verify thermal performance and material choices

Lighting enclosures often fail due to heat buildup rather than cosmetic issues, so include thermal checks in your selection process. Evaluate whether the aluminum profile design supports heat dissipation through surface area, fins, or contact points with LED boards. Even when the LED Aluminum Electronics Enclosure system is efficient, hotspots can reduce lifespan if heat transfer paths are restricted. For a reliable checklist, confirm the intended operating conditions and require guidance on how the profile shape affects cooling under real usage patterns.

Material grade and finishing also matter for both performance and appearance. Ask whether the extrusion is made from suitable aluminum alloys for structural strength and machining, and whether the supplier can maintain dimensional stability after finishing. Consider corrosion resistance for humid or coastal installations, especially for outdoor façade lighting and industrial environments. Then include a review of surface treatment options such as anodizing, powder coating, or clear coatings so the maintains a professional look while remaining easy to maintain.

Confirm manufacturing capability and customization options

Customization is the difference between a generic housing and a product that installs smoothly with your design intent. Use a checklist that covers extrusion feasibility, custom tooling, and the ability to produce consistent profiles across production batches. Ask about available cross-sections for channels, heatsink formations, and integrated features like mounting tabs or cable routing. When the lighting system includes specific optics or connector positions, request CNC machining for precision adjustments so assembly accuracy is preserved.

For engineering confidence, confirm the end-to-end workflow from extrusion through CNC processing to finishing. A capable manufacturer should support toleranced machining for holes, notches, and threaded inserts that match your bill of materials. In addition, verify quality controls such as dimensional inspection, straightness checks, and packaging designed to prevent deformation. If your lighting application uses multiple SKUs, ensure the supplier can manage repeatability so your design team avoids rework during installation.
